ARP-STGCN: a fast attraction–repulsion-potential based spatio-temporal graph convolutional network with imputation for pedestrian trajectory prediction
Abstract Pedestrian trajectory prediction is a critical task in autonomous systems and smart city applications, where predicting the future movement of pedestrians based on observed data is essential for decision-making.
